Do You Need to Play Previous Brigandine Games Before Abyss?

You can start Brigandine Abyss without finishing an earlier Brigandine game.

Quick Answer: No previous Brigandine game is required by the supplied evidence. Abyss is set on the new continent of Meltitea with a new story and characters. Prior experience may help with the genre, but whether it gives a specific gameplay advantage is not confirmed.

1Do You Need Prior Knowledge?

No. The Fandom entry and the official NIS America introduction place Abyss on the new continent of Meltitea and present new factions, protagonists and a new conflict. The collected beginner material is also aimed at players who are new to the series.

2What Previous Games Can Still Provide

Earlier games may give you a useful feel for a tactical RPG and make the broad series structure familiar. The evidence does not confirm that Runersia knowledge transfers directly to Abyss, nor does it verify returning characters, story references or save-data transfer.

In other words, prior play is optional context, not a documented prerequisite.
